Help with Thunder Tiger EB4 S2/S3
 
1 Attachment(s)
Hi everyone. I currently have a Thunder tiger EB4 S2. The old engine (thunder tiger pro 21) has been replaced with a new model. Only problem is the engine mount hole dimensions are larger on the new engine and wont fit the engine mount blocks. I would like to know if it is possible to fit the EB4 S3 engine mounts as they are meant for longer engines. I think the spacing might be the same, but would appreciate if someone could measure the distance between the holes on the underside of a S3 mount.

RE: Help with Thunder Tiger EB4 S2/S3
 
My micrometer reads 19.02mm (right around 3/4in) center to center...
